disentangle
v
1 [Tn] make (rope, hair, etc) straight and free of knots 將(繩索、 毛發等)理直并解開其結子, 理順.
2 [Tn, Tn.pr]
~ sth/sb (from sth) free sth/sb from sth that hooks into it/him 使某事物[某人]擺脫開鉤絆之物
He tried to disentangle himself (from the bushes into which he had fallen). 他竭力(從他跌入的灌木叢中)掙脫出來.
(fig 比喻) I wish I could disentangle myself from Jill, ie from my relationship with her. 我希望能擺脫跟吉爾的關系.
disentangle the truth from a mass of lies 把真話和一大堆謊言區分開.
